Little Red Writing: Nicolas de Savignac, Comte de Lambelle, has been assigned by the King to uncover the secret identity of the author writing scandalous stories about powerful courtiers. He never expected his investigation would lead to his grandmother's house, or to a ravishing woman who would stir his carnal hunger...
Bewitching in Boots: Daughter of the King, Elisabeth is used to getting what she wants-and she wants Tristan de Tiersonnier, Comte de Saint-Marcel, captain of the King's private guard. A recent injury has forced him to leave his position, but she's determined to make him see he's more than man enough for her.
Berkley, Aug 3 2010, $15.00
ISBN: 9780425235560
